珠磨机减速器单臂行星架的结构优化设计 被引量:4

The structure optimization design of one-arm planetary carrier for reducer of bead mill

摘要 在对珠磨机减速器行星架进行应力和变形分析的基础上,针对其行星轮轴为悬臂结构,受力情况不好,且变形较大的弱点,对其进行结构优化设计,并通过实例,证明了优化后的单臂行星架组件强度高、变形小、质量轻。 As the unbalanced radial force of ordinary gear pump that makes the bearing wear and shortens the useful life of the pump, and it also limits the pump working pressure for further improvement.
